Description The Monastery of Preveli has been known for its contribution towards the liberation struggles of Crete, since its construction in the early 11th century. It is divided between the Lower Monastery - abandoned by multiple looting - and the Rear Monastery of Theologos, which is fully functional as a male monastery and is open to visitors. In the Rear Monastery, more specifically, the two-aisled church of the monastery dedicated to St. John the Theologian and the Annunciation, we find another icon depicting Jesus as Pantocrator. The picture was painted in the mid 19th century, on the temple of the church, known for its exquisite artworks, and is attributed to the artist Mercurio, representative of the Cretan School.
